BQ34Z100-G1: Current Resistor Cacluations

Part Number: BQ34Z100-G1

Hi,

Can I just confirm I am calculating the power requirement for the Sense Resistor correctly.

* System running at 50A  24V DC

* Selected sense resistor 0.0025R

* Voltage drop across sense resistor 0.125V

* Therefore

(I = V / R) = (0.125V / 0.0025R = 50A)

(P = V * I ) = (0.125V * 50A = 6.25W)

So selecting a 10W, 0.0025R sense resistor should be ok for my design?

  • Hi Rocketman46,

    Yes, these calculations are correct and this value should be okay. I think you might already be familiar with the below app note on using the bq34z100-G1 for high current applications, but I will pass on the link just in case and for others who may refer to this forum post in the future:
